In Balasore, Odisha, police arrested two individuals with 228 grams of brown sugar valued at Rs 22 lakh. A raid in the Ardabazar area on Friday resulted in the seizure, with the suspects admitting to operating a drug trade sourced from Murshidabad, West Bengal. Additionally, Rs 18,000 in unaccounted cash was recovered.
